YEREVAN (Noyan Tapan)–The dollar exchange rate indicated a slump in the past three days by going from 565 down to nearly 551 drams. On Monday morning–the selling price of $1 was 553 drams–whereas three days before–on January 29–it was 570 drams. Thus–within a three-day period–the dollar rate went down to its index of January 21. The fall is likely to continue.
